Bank of America, National Association

Bank of America, National Association received 217,492 applications in 2025 and made 88,530 mortgages, in 2,500 counties across 51 states. The median rate its borrowers got was 6.000% on a median loan of $205,000. Of 163,111 decisions, 72,920 were denials — 44.7%, most often for credit history.

Counts, medians and denial shares are computed from the Home Mortgage Disclosure Act loan-level file for 2025, published by the Consumer Financial Protection Bureau through the FFIEC: every application a covered lender received, as the lender reported it. A median rate is what borrowers got, not what you will be offered — it depends on the loan, the property, your credit and the market on the day, and no figure here is a quote. A median over fewer than 10 loans is not shown: it is a number with no meaning and a real person's rate half-exposed. Those cells say "under 10 loans" and the count is still published.
